Grade A, and why
llm-wiki-threat-model sc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 12d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

LLM-Wiki Threat Model
Goal
Produce a threat model for an LLM-Wiki system that maps trust boundaries, attack surfaces, prioritized threats, controls, CI gates, red-team scenarios and incident response.
Use references/docs/19-security-threat-model.md as the reference architecture and control baseline.
When to use
- The user asks for a STRIDE, LINDDUN, PASTA, or data-flow-diagram threat model of an LLM-Wiki system.
- The user wants trust boundaries, attack-surface mapping, abuse cases, or a risk/severity matrix for ingestion, retrieval, MCP/API, or write paths.
- The user is designing or hardening a new LLM-Wiki deployment (local-first, hosted, MCP/API server) and needs a control baseline and red-team scenarios before build-out.
- The user asks for an incident-response plan or security scorecard tied to a threat model, not an ad-hoc config review.
- Route requests to review an existing config or deployment for known weaknesses to
llm-wiki-security-reviewinstead; use this skill for building the formal model from scratch.
Inputs
- Implementation family: local-first, desktop app, repo-docs, Obsidian, team wiki, hosted product, MCP/API server.
- Data flows: capture, ingestion, raw storage, wiki compilation, indexing, retrieval, generation, MCP/API, writes, exports, observability.
- Data classes: public, internal, sensitive, regulated, unknown.
- Deployment: local stdio, localhost HTTP, remote MCP/API, CI, cloud models, cloud parsers, hosted search/vector DB.
- Existing controls: CODEOWNERS, branch protection, scanners, auth, review queue, audit logs, redaction, eval/red-team.
- Desired output: high-level model, detailed matrix, remediation plan, repo file changes or CI templates.
Procedure
1. Inventory components and data flows
Map:
sources -> ingestion/parsing -> raw store -> wiki pages -> indexes -> retrieval -> agent -> MCP/API tools -> proposals/PRs -> exports/traces
For each component, record:
component: ""
inputs: []
outputs: []
trusted: true|false
contains_sensitive_data: true|false
writes_durable_state: true|false
network_exposed: true|false
existing_controls: []
missing_controls: []
